Classic Coca-Cola Bottle Cap DesignThis shaped coin replicates Coca-Cola's world famous bottle cap, which can still be seen on glass bottles in many parts of the world. The reverse features the white-on-red logo with Coca-Cola written in script that is one of the world's most recognizable brands. On the obverse, inscriptions that offer details about the coin join the Fijian coat of arms. Flawless PF70 UC with Black Core Holder and Exclusive Coca-Cola LabelThis coin earned a perfect Proof 70 grade from the experts at Numismatic Guaranty Corporation (NGC). It also received the Ultra Cameo certification for its sharp contrasts between frosted devices and mirrored fields. NGC set the coin in a black core and provided an exclusive Coca-Cola label.
